Information about Paschimbanga Bangla Academy
Paschimbanga Bangla Akademi (Bengali: পশ্চিমবঙ্গ বাংলা আকাদেমি), or West Bengal Bangla Academy, established on 20 May 1986, is the main academy for promoting Bangla language in West Bengal. The main office of the organization is located at the campus of the Nandan on AJC Bose Road, beside Rabindra Sadan in Kolkata.
Work of Paschimbanga Bangla Akademi
Scholars at the Bangla Akademi work to promote the Bangla language in various ways. They are doing research on spelling, grammar and the origin and development of Bangla. They are publishing works by prominent writers in the language. They have built a large library to preserve original manuscripts. The government of Japan has donated Rs. 500000 for research in the Academy. The government of West Bengal has also given a lump some amount of money. The Academy is spending the money on the Indo-Japan Cultural Center in Bidhannagar.Festivals Conducted by Bangla Akademi
Various festivals are being conducted nowadays by Bangla Akademi, e.g., Kabita Utsab (Poetry Festival), Little Magazine Mela (Little Magazine Fair), Kathasahitya Utsab (Fiction Festival), Chhara Utsab (Rhyme Festival) etc.Awards Awarded by Bangla Akademi
Rabindra Puraskar (Tagore Prize) Anita-Sunil Basu Smriti Puraskar for poets under the age of 45 years.The award was started in the year 1997. It has a cash prize of Rs 12500 . Recipients are : Joy Goswami, Nirmal Haldar, Mridul Dasgupta, Subodh Sarkar, Sanjukta Bandopadhyay, Mallika Sengupta(2004), Prabal kumar Basu, Ishita Bhabudri(2005), Yashodhara Ray Chaudhuri( 2006).Current Chairman

Rabindra Sadan is a cultural centre and theatre in Calcutta, located near the Nandan and the Academy of Fine Arts. Construction began on 5 August 1961 and ended October 1967. It is noted for its large stage which is a prime venue for Bangla theatre.

Rabindra Puraskar or Rabindra Smriti Purashkar is the highest honorary literary award given in West Bengal. This award is given by the Government of West Bengal under the aegis of the Paschimbanga Bangla Academy(Bengali Academy of West Bengal), Kolkata.
